Street Fighter IV coming to Apple’s App Store in March

Street Fighter IV from Capcom received a fair amount of critical acclaim when it released for home consoles last year. And looking to expand that success Capcom has announced that Street Fighter IV will be fighting its way onto the iPhone and iPod Touch this March. The game will have a roster of fighters from the console releases, which includes many classic as well as newly introduced figures.

Street Fighter IV iPhone Screenshot

“This is Street Fighter IV in all its glory… uncompromised and awesome,” Takeshi Tezuka, General Manager of Mobile Content Development, Capcom exclaimed. “We’re particularly proud of the multiplayer feature as it remains true to the series arcade roots by allowing players to go head-to-head over Bluetooth in spectacular fashion.”

For those of you wondering how the game will run on the Apple platform, Street Fighter IV for the iPhone will use an advanced virtual d-pad, dubbed the ‘Visual Pad’ control interface. This is fully customizable, and players will be able to adjust it to suit their needs, and even set the transparency level of the controls.

There will be a new ‘Dojo’ mode for newcomers to the series, and the iPhone game will also feature a Bluetooth multiplayer mode which can be used to go head-to-head against friends. The exact March release date and prices for the iPhone and iPod Touch game have not been revealed at this point.
